Summary
A vulnerability categorized as critical has been discovered in Shemes GrabIt up to 1.7.2. The affected element is an unknown function. Such manipulation leads to memory corruption. This vulnerability is listed as CVE-2009-1586. In addition, an exploit is available. A patch should be applied to remediate this issue.
Details
A vulnerability, which was classified as critical, has been found in Shemes GrabIt up to 1.7.2. Affected by this issue is an unknown functionality.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a memory corruption vulnerability. Using CWE to declare the problem leads to CWE-119. The product performs operations on a memory buffer, but it can read from or write to a memory location that is outside of the intended boundary of the buffer. Impacted is confidentiality, integrity, and availability. CVE summarizes:
Stack-based buffer overflow in the NZB importer feature in GrabIt 1.7.2 Beta 3 and earlier all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via a crafted DTD reference in a DOCTYPE element in an NZB file.
The weakness was presented 05/03/2009 (Website). The advisory is available at shemes.com. This vulnerability is handled as CVE-2009-1586 since 05/07/2009. The attack may be launched remotely. No form of authentication is required for exploitation. Technical details are unknown but a public exploit is available.
A public exploit has been developed in Perl. The exploit is available at securityfocus.com. It is declared as proof-of-concept.
Applying a patch is able to eliminate this problem. A possible mitigation has been published immediately after the disclosure of the vulnerability.
